What is the Nursery Assistant Bundle Assessment Process?
We offer an integrated assessment framework to make the process of evaluation and accreditation for learners easier. You have to complete the assignment questions given at the end of the course and score a minimum of 60% to pass each exam. Our expert trainers will assess your assignment and give you feedback after you submit the assignment.
You will be entitled to claim a certificate endorsed by the Quality Licence Scheme after you have completed all of the exams.
